    U.S. Marine Corps Cpl. Noah Olmeda, a low altitude air defense gunner with Marine Medium Tiltrotor Squadron (VMM) 163 (Reinforced), 11th Marine Expeditionary Unit (MEU), man defense of the amphibious task force watch as San Antonio-class transport dock ship USS Portland (LPD 27) transits the Balabac Strait, May 4, 2026. Portland, part of the Boxer Amphibious Ready Group is underway with the 11th MEU in the U.S. 7th Fleet area of operations. 7th Fleet, the Navy's largest forward-deployed numbered fleet, routinely interacts and operates with allies and partners to preserve a free and open Indo-Pacific.
